Is 1788317 a prime number?
It is possible to find out using mathematical methods whether a given integer is a prime number or not.
No, 1 788 317 is not a prime number.
For example, 1 788 317 can be divided by 1 117: 1 788 317 / 1117 = 1 601.
For 1 788 317 to be a prime number, it would have been required that 1 788 317 has only two divisors, i.e., itself and 1.
